Transaction 340a369b4062cdf4649c565b460b5c61e826baf5002318d8561ea39b0e61aa81
1 Input
1 Output
-
340a369b4062cdf4649c565b460b5c61e826baf5002318d8561ea39b0e61aa81:0
- value
- 81286456
- script pubkey
- OP_0 OP_PUSHBYTES_20 426df4256ad60239ce08bec096b9880ae81e9268
- address
- bc1qgfklgft26cprnnsghmqfdwvgpt5payng8wr06a